Why Every Elderly Home Should Consider Installing a Sky Light

As people age, their needs change—and so should their environments. Lighting is one of the most overlooked yet impactful factors in senior well-being. If you’re caring for an elderly parent or grandparent, installing a smart sky light can be a simple but powerful upgrade. Here's why it's more than just a cosmetic improvement.

1. Improves Cognitive Function and Emotional Stability

As natural light exposure decreases—especially for seniors who spend much of their time indoors—so does mental clarity. This can contribute to cognitive decline and emotional distress. A well-lit room, particularly one that mimics natural daylight, can stimulate alertness and emotional equilibrium.

With an artificial natural light panel, your loved one can experience full-spectrum lighting that closely matches real sunlight. These panels are designed to transition throughout the day, supporting circadian rhythms and promoting serotonin balance, which plays a crucial role in mood regulation.

2. Reduces Nighttime Wakefulness and Supports Deeper Sleep

Seniors often struggle with fragmented sleep, partly due to inconsistent lighting and diminished daylight exposure. Smart sky lights can simulate sunrise and sunset cycles, offering vital light cues that regulate the body’s sleep-wake cycle.

Using an artificial natural light panel as part of a controlled lighting routine during the day enhances the natural production of melatonin at night. This leads to deeper, more restorative sleep—without the use of medications or supplements.

3. Enhances Independence and Confidence

For many elderly people, maintaining a sense of independence is key to preserving dignity and quality of life. Clear, consistent lighting helps with everyday tasks like preparing food, taking medication, and moving around safely.

A ceiling-mounted artificial natural light panel provides wide, shadow-free illumination, reducing the risk of tripping or misplacing items. With some models offering voice control or remote adjustments, seniors can control their lighting environment without needing to get up.

Bonus: Uplifting Design and Ambience

Beyond the practical benefits, smart sky panels offer a gentle, nature-inspired visual element. Panels that mimic the sky—complete with clouds or shifting tones—help bring the outside in, especially important for seniors with limited mobility or those confined to bed rest.
